C3D Toolkit
Kernel - 117982, Vision - 2.9.2.2
|
This is the complete list of members for MbVisual, including all inherited members.
AddRef() const | MbRefItem | |
Ambient(uint rgb=0) const | MbVisual | |
AttributeFamily() const override | MbElementaryAttribute | virtual |
AttributeType() const override | MbVisual | virtual |
chn_ActCount enum value | MbAttribute | |
chn_Free enum value | MbAttribute | |
chn_Keep enum value | MbAttribute | |
chn_Self enum value | MbAttribute | |
cnv_ActCount enum value | MbAttribute | |
cnv_Convert enum value | MbAttribute | |
cnv_Copy enum value | MbAttribute | |
cnv_Free enum value | MbAttribute | |
cnv_Keep enum value | MbAttribute | |
cnv_Self enum value | MbAttribute | |
cpy_ActCount enum value | MbAttribute | |
cpy_Copy enum value | MbAttribute | |
cpy_Free enum value | MbAttribute | |
cpy_Keep enum value | MbAttribute | |
cpy_Self enum value | MbAttribute | |
Create(uint32 c) | MbVisual | static |
Create(int iR, int iG, int iB) | MbVisual | static |
Create(const MbRGBA &c) | MbVisual | static |
DecRef() const | MbRefItem | |
del_ActCount enum value | MbAttribute | |
del_Free enum value | MbAttribute | |
del_Self enum value | MbAttribute | |
Duplicate(MbRegDuplicate *=nullptr) const override | MbVisual | virtual |
Get(float &a, float &d, float &s, float &h, float &t, float &e, uint rgb=0) const | MbVisual | |
Get(MbRGBA &ambient, MbRGBA &diffuse, MbRGBA &specular, MbRGBA &emission, uint8 &shininess, uint8 &opacity, uint8 &chrom) const | MbVisual | |
GetActionForChange() const | MbAttribute | inline |
GetActionForConvert() const | MbAttribute | inline |
GetActionForCopy() const | MbAttribute | inline |
GetActionForDelete() const | MbAttribute | inline |
GetActionForMerge() const | MbAttribute | inline |
GetActionForReplace() const | MbAttribute | inline |
GetActionForSplit() const | MbAttribute | inline |
GetActionForTransform() const | MbAttribute | inline |
GetAmbient() const | MbVisual | inline |
GetColor() const | MbVisual | inline |
GetProperties(MbProperties &) override | MbVisual | virtual |
GetPropertyName() override | MbVisual | virtual |
GetPureName(const VersionContainer &) const | TapeBase | virtual |
GetRegistrable() const | TapeBase | |
GetUseCount() const | MbRefItem | |
ImplicationType() const | MbAttribute | virtual |
Init(const MbAttribute &) override | MbVisual | virtual |
Init(float a=MB_AMBIENT, float d=MB_DIFFUSE, float s=MB_SPECULARITY, float h=MB_SHININESS, float t=MB_OPACITY, float e=MB_EMISSION, uint rgb=0) | MbVisual | |
Init(const MbRGBA &ambient, const MbRGBA &diffuse, const MbRGBA &specular, const MbRGBA &emission, uint8 shininess, uint8 opacity, uint8 chrom) | MbVisual | |
InitActions(const MbAttribute &) | MbAttribute | |
IsA(MbeAttributeType t) const | MbAttribute | inline |
IsFamilyRegistrable() const override | MbAttribute | virtual |
IsSame(const MbAttribute &, double accuracy=PARAM_ACCURACY) const override | MbVisual | virtual |
MbAttribute() | MbAttribute | protected |
MbAttribute(const MbAttribute &) | MbAttribute | protected |
MbRefItem() | MbRefItem | protected |
MbVisual(const MbVisual &init) | MbVisual | protected |
MbVisual(float a=MB_AMBIENT, float d=MB_DIFFUSE, float s=MB_SPECULARITY, float h=MB_SHININESS, float t=MB_OPACITY, float e=MB_EMISSION) | MbVisual | |
MbVisual(uint8 a, uint8 d, uint8 s, uint8 h, uint8 t, uint8 e) | MbVisual | |
mrg_ActCount enum value | MbAttribute | |
mrg_Free enum value | MbAttribute | |
mrg_Keep enum value | MbAttribute | |
mrg_KeepAll enum value | MbAttribute | |
mrg_KeepRep enum value | MbAttribute | |
mrg_Self enum value | MbAttribute | |
OnChangeOwner(const MbAttributeContainer &owner) override | MbElementaryAttribute | virtual |
OnChangeOwnerAction enum name | MbAttribute | |
OnConvertOwner(const MbAttributeContainer &owner, MbAttributeContainer &other) override | MbElementaryAttribute | virtual |
OnConvertOwnerAction enum name | MbAttribute | |
OnCopyOwner(const MbAttributeContainer &owner, MbAttributeContainer &other, MbRegDuplicate *=nullptr) override | MbElementaryAttribute | virtual |
OnCopyOwnerAction enum name | MbAttribute | |
OnDeleteOwner(const MbAttributeContainer &owner) override | MbElementaryAttribute | virtual |
OnDeleteOwnerAction enum name | MbAttribute | |
OnMergeOwner(const MbAttributeContainer &owner, MbAttributeContainer &other) override | MbElementaryAttribute | virtual |
OnMergeOwnerAction enum name | MbAttribute | |
OnMoveOwner(const MbAttributeContainer &owner, const MbVector3D &, MbRegTransform *=nullptr) override | MbElementaryAttribute | virtual |
OnReplaceOwner(const MbAttributeContainer &owner, MbAttributeContainer &other) override | MbElementaryAttribute | virtual |
OnReplaceOwnerAction enum name | MbAttribute | |
OnRotateOwner(const MbAttributeContainer &owner, const MbAxis3D &, double angle, MbRegTransform *=nullptr) override | MbElementaryAttribute | virtual |
OnSplitOwner(const MbAttributeContainer &owner, const std::vector< MbAttributeContainer * > &others) override | MbElementaryAttribute | virtual |
OnSplitOwnerAction enum name | MbAttribute | |
OnTransformOwner(const MbAttributeContainer &owner, const MbMatrix3D &, MbRegTransform *=nullptr) override | MbElementaryAttribute | virtual |
OnTransformOwnerAction enum name | MbAttribute | |
RefType() const override | MbAttribute | virtual |
Release() const | MbRefItem | |
rep_ActCount enum value | MbAttribute | |
rep_Free enum value | MbAttribute | |
rep_Keep enum value | MbAttribute | |
rep_KeepAll enum value | MbAttribute | |
rep_KeepRep enum value | MbAttribute | |
rep_Self enum value | MbAttribute | |
SetActionForChange(OnChangeOwnerAction a) | MbAttribute | inline |
SetActionForConvert(OnConvertOwnerAction a) | MbAttribute | inline |
SetActionForCopy(OnCopyOwnerAction a) | MbAttribute | inline |
SetActionForDelete(OnDeleteOwnerAction a) | MbAttribute | inline |
SetActionForMerge(OnMergeOwnerAction a) | MbAttribute | inline |
SetActionForReplace(OnReplaceOwnerAction a) | MbAttribute | inline |
SetActionForSplit(OnSplitOwnerAction a) | MbAttribute | inline |
SetActionForTransform(OnTransformOwnerAction a) | MbAttribute | inline |
SetAmbient(float v, uint rgb=0) | MbVisual | |
SetAmbient(const MbRGBA &v) | MbVisual | inline |
SetProperties(const MbProperties &) override | MbVisual | virtual |
SetRegistrable(RegistrableRec regs=registrable) const | TapeBase | |
spl_ActCount enum value | MbAttribute | |
spl_Copy enum value | MbAttribute | |
spl_Free enum value | MbAttribute | |
spl_Keep enum value | MbAttribute | |
spl_Self enum value | MbAttribute | |
TapeBase(RegistrableRec regs=noRegistrable) | TapeBase | |
TapeBase(const TapeBase &) | TapeBase | |
trn_ActCount enum value | MbAttribute | |
trn_Free enum value | MbAttribute | |
trn_Keep enum value | MbAttribute | |
trn_Self enum value | MbAttribute | |
~MbAttribute() | MbAttribute | virtual |
~MbVisual() | MbVisual | virtual |
~TapeBase() | TapeBase | virtual |